So far, the Applied Language Studies House educational organisation has organised successful international conferences such as the 1st, 2nd, 3rd, 4th and 5th International conferences on Language Education and Research (in Athens, Thessaloniki and Heraklion, Greece) and the 1st Symposium on Language Education and Research in London.
21 presenters from 16 countries and 15 higher education institutions will contribute to this event.
The theme of the 2nd Symposium on Language Education and Research is: Pathway to progress: Teaching Innovation and Inspiration Interchange and its subthemes: Emerging technologies, best practices in innovative methodologies, curriculum and materials design and development, language assessment. This conference is an important event because the contribution of cultural values in teaching adds or should add to the different ways of using the language functions or other aspects of language. Secondly, studying language variation may guide language development activities. Thirdly, the need for the provision of adequate resources such as ESL/EFL textbooks to accommodate all the learners, reducing the teacher-learner ratio in the classrooms, organising capacity building workshops for ESL teachers, and changing the medium of instruction for all grades might be considered one of the most significant areas for discussion. Last but not least, the intrusion of AI and further educational tools based on technology in language education is creating a new environment for teachers and learners.
